Developer

Der FileConverter Pro verfügt sowohl über eine SOAP als auch über eine REST Web-Service Schnittstelle. Zur einfachen und schnellen Integration in eigene Anwendungen sind fertige Komponenten sowie Beispielprogramme mit Source Code verfügbar. Entwickler können den FCpro Server über folgende Schnittstellen integrieren: Commandline Aufruf, HotFolder, .NET / C# Komponente, Java, JavaScript, Node.js, PHP, Android, REST, SOAP.

SDK | Integrationen | Beispiele


.NET / C# - WCF Service SOAP Beispiel – Anwendung inkl. Source Code (free)

Diese Client-Anwendung ist im FCpro Setup enthalten und wird mit dem FileConverterPro Server mit installiert. Damit können alle per SOAP Web-Service verfügbaren Funktionen getestet werden. Steht als komplettes VisualStudio Projekt im Source Code zur Verfügung und kann als Basis für eigene Anwendungen und Integrationen dienen.
Mehr Info im Blog
Download C# SOAP WebService Beispiel

CommandLine Tool (free)

Manchmal sind Commandline Aufrufe aus Scripts oder Batchdateien die einfachste und schnellste Möglichkeit der Integration. Mit dem FCpro-CL Tool lassen sich Dokumente oder ganze Folder-Strukturen per Commandline Aufruf nach PDF bzw. PDF/A konvertieren. Die Commandline Anwendung kann entweder lokal auf dem FCpro Server oder auf beliebigen entfernten Rechnern installiert werden. Die Kommunikation mit dem Server erfolgt über HTTP / HTTPS.
Mehr Info im Blog
Download FileConverterPro Commandline

FileConverterPro – Java REST Library Version 1.1 (free)

Die FileConverter Pro PHP Library ermöglicht es die REST-Service basierende Dokumenten- und OCR-Verarbeitung des FileConverterPro Servers in eigene PHP Web-Anwendungen einzubinden.
Mehr Info im Blog
Download Java FCproClient Version 1.1
Download Java Testprogramm

Node.js - JavaScript am Server (free)

Node.js ermöglicht es rein JavaScript basierende Serveranwendungen zu programmieren und ist eine moderne Alternative zu den herkömmlichen Script Sprachen wie z.b. PHP für Web-Serveranwendungen. Unsere FileConverterPro Online Test Seite wurde mit Node.js realisiert.
Mehr Info im Blog
FileConverterPro Node.js Library

Java & JavaScipt – REST Library (free)

Um den FileConverterPro Server aus Java bzw. JavaScript verwenden zu können, stellen wir eine eine “All-in-One” Fassung einer Client-JAR zur Verfügung die bereits alle notwendigen Drittbibliotheken enthält.
Mehr Info im Blog
Download FileConverterPro Client JAR
Download FileConverterPro – sample.js

Android - REST Library (free)

Die Funktionen für die REST Kommunikation mit dem FCpro Server haben wir bei der Erstellung unserer Android App als eigene Komponente gekapselt. Diese Komponente stellen wir für Entwickler ebenfalls zur Verfügung.
Mehr Info im Blog
Download Android REST Library

Dokumentation


Dokumentation - FCPro – Java REST Library V1.1

JavaDoc API Dokumentation – FileConverterPro sowohl für Java 7 also auch für Java 8
JavaDoc API Dokumentation

Dokumentation - REST Web-Service Interface

Online Dokumentation aller verfügbaren REST Funktionsaufrufe des FileConverter Pro Servers
Dokumentation – REST Web-Service

Anwendungen


EMail Archiver - MS-Outlook Plugin

Der EMail Archiver ist ein Plug-In für Microsoft Outlook 2010 / 2013 mit dem direkt aus MS-Outlook einzelne, mehrere markierte E-Mails oder auch ganze E-Mail Ordner nach PDF bzw. PDF/A konvertiert werden können.
Mehr Info im Blog
EMailArchiver-PDF.com

OwnCloud Plug-in (free)

Office, CAD und EMail Dokumente werden direkt aus OwnCloud heraus automatisch oder interaktiv inkl. OCR in durchsuchbare PDF, PDF/A-1b oder -3b konvertiert.
Mehr Info im Blog
Download OwnCloud Integration

Android App für FCPro (free)

Bietet die Konvertierung aller wichtigen Dateiformate nach PDF, PDF/A inkl. OCR über Smartphones und Tablets. Containerformate wie ZIP, RAR, 7zip aber auch MSG und EML die mehrere Dateien auch verschachtelt enthalten können werden aufgelöst, konvertiert und zu einem Gesamt PDF zusammengefasst. (Merge). PDF Briefpapier kann ausgewählt und bei der Konvertierung hinterlegt werden.
Mehr Info im Blog
FileConverterPro Android App